WhileSentryis often referred to as " Marvel’sSuperman , " due to their similar powerfulness , that title really should go to the friendly neighborhoodSpider - valet de chambre . Superman has a luck of emulator in comics from Marvel and other publishers , but the latest issue ofThe Amazing Spider - Manproves that when characterization , story , and morals are taken into account , it ’s the Wall - Crawler who truly has the most in common with the Man of Steel .
It ’s really only at a cursory level that Sentry fits the placard . He has some of the same power — flight , impregnability , and superhuman physicality to name a few . But a lot of superheroes have this same power set , even if at a comparatively diminished electrical capacity . Besides , if that ’s the only deciding factor , there are figures like Ikaris , Hyperion Blue Marvel , and Gladiator who can all be rotated into Sentry ’s time slot . Truthfully , most of the comparisons are simply interested with whichMarvel character can beat Superman in a conflict . No rational comic devotee would submit Spider - Man as an solution . Yet if considered from a holistic position , Peter Parker hail nigher to Superman than any of those names .

The Amazing Spider - Man # 2by Zeb Wells and John Romita , Jr. opens with Norman Osborn arriving at Peter ’s apartment , making the Heron intelligibly unquiet . But the former Green Goblin has wrench a new leaf , and now he is really assay to compensate his wrongs , pop by giving Peter something he desperately needs : a caper . Some readers might be surprised at Peter ’s flying willingness to accept Norman ’s change of kernel , but it should n’t be that lurid when taking into accounting the kind of man Peter is . Spider - Man almost always judge to show some compassion to his massive rogues picture gallery , a trait that ’s evident before even calculate for how many ofPeter ’s enemies are hoi polloi he knows . This kindness towards his enemy is the characteristic that aligns Superman and Spider - Man the most .
Peter has developed almost probationary human relationship with some of his foes , peach with them throughout and after their encounters as he attempts to get through to them . He is always undertake to facilitate them see their salutary nature . Most heroes turn a loss any and all empathy when it comes to their archenemies , but that is n’t the case for Peter , or for the Man of Tomorrow . In the acclaimedAll - Star Supermanby Grant Morrison and Frank Quitely , Clark visits Lex Luthor on death words and charges his bane to apply his intellect to make the human race a better post before they both cash in one’s chips . “ I sleep together there ’s good in you , ” he say to a man who has despised him and actively tried to ruin his repute multiple times .
DespiteMarvel ’s many reboots and sliding timescales , Norman is still the man who shoot down Gwen Stacy in most iterations of the universe . For Peter to have any modicum of grace left for someone like that is part of what pee-pee him such an emblematic character . It is this abyssal depth of empathy and notion in the potential for redemption — not a simple power set — that is genuinely evocative of what the Man of Tomorrow act . WhileSentryis for sure a hero sandwich in his own rightfulness and can also leap tall buildings in a single stick to , Spider - Manwill always be Marvel ’s trueSuperman(although , the red and aristocratical costume helps too ) .
